Transaction 7143f2ea6836c26413c012535f9a16fc474070968de2aebf535eb16375a1430d
1 Input
1 Output
-
7143f2ea6836c26413c012535f9a16fc474070968de2aebf535eb16375a1430d:0
- value
- 53439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ed3335e6ba6469593abb00396567111cf4bdfd OP_EQUAL
- address
- 354GQQ1FbKZwwy1PBmN6ineCbdUs2F1kRD